3D Games-I can only host, I can't join

A lot of folks report that they can no longer join 3D games on GameSmith/Freeverse, but they can still host games. This happened to me after upgrading my Mac to OS X Leopard (10.5). I'm pretty sure it was because at one time I had downloaded & installed the GameSmith 4.0 Public Test and this test version doesn't work right with Leopard. So this is what I did...

1. Re-download the 3D Games I needed from Freeverse.
Start at http://www.freeverse.com/games/
Select the games you need and download the full demo.
For example 3D Hearts at
ftp://download4.freeverse.com/Mac/Cards/3DHeartsDeluxe.dmg
2. Erase/Trash everything in the directory
"~/Library/Application Support/Freeverse/GameSmith Cache".
The "~" in the directory name refers to your home directory, so it could be "/Users/Sardonimous/Library/Application Support/Freeverse/GameSmith Cache". You can use the Finder's Go to Folder and drag the stuff to your trash or use rm in a terminal window.
3. Reinstall the programs.
